Does the Degree Wellness franchise agreement allow transfer of interest through divorce proceedings?

Degree_Wellness Franchise · 2025 FDD

Answer from 2025 FDD Document

  • a. You understand and acknowledge that the rights and duties created by this Agreement are personal to you and that we have entered into this Agreement in reliance on the individual or collective character, skill, aptitude, attitude, business ability, and financial capacity of you and your Principal Owners. Accordingly, if you Transfer or attempt to Transfer either this Agreement or any part of your interest in it, or any Interest of Franchise Owner or a Principal Owner, without our advance written approval, you will have breached this Agreement and we will have the right to terminate this Agreement under the terms of Article 15 below. In addition, any attempted Transfer by you of this Agreement or any part of your Interest in it, without our prior consent, is null and void.
  • b. As used in this Agreement the term "Transfer" means any voluntary, involuntary, direct or indirect assignment, sale, gift, exchange, grant of a security interest, or occurrence of any other event which would or might change the ownership of any Interest, and includes, without limitation: (1) the Transfer of ownership of stock, units, membership interests, partnership interest or other ownership interest; (2) merger or consolidation, or issuance of additional securities representing an ownership interest in Franchise Owner; (3) sale or issuance of stock, units, membership interests, partnership interest or other ownership interest; (4) Transfer of an Interest in a divorce proceeding or otherwise by operation of law; (5) Transfer or all, or substantially all, of the operating assets of the Franchised Business; or (6) Transfer of an Interest by will, declaration of or transfer in trust, or under the laws of intestate succession.

What This Means (2025 FDD)

According to Degree Wellness's 2025 Franchise Disclosure Document, a transfer of interest can occur during divorce proceedings. However, any transfer of interest, including those resulting from divorce, requires the advance written approval of Degree Wellness.

The Degree Wellness franchise agreement defines "Transfer" broadly to include any event that might change the ownership of any interest in the franchise. This definition specifically includes the transfer of an interest in a divorce proceeding or otherwise by operation of law. This means that if a franchisee's ownership interest is subject to division in a divorce, it is considered a transfer under the agreement.

Before a transfer can take place, Degree Wellness must grant written approval. If a franchisee attempts to transfer any part of their interest without prior consent from Degree Wellness, it constitutes a breach of the franchise agreement, potentially leading to termination. Degree Wellness states that they have entered into the agreement based on the skills, aptitude, and financial capacity of the franchisee and their principal owners. Therefore, they maintain the right to approve any changes in ownership to ensure that the new owner meets their standards.
